Chocolate Krispy Treats

Chocolate Krispy Treats

Leftover chocolate krispy cereal combined with extra chocolate and marshmallow yields a gooey, rich treat.
Cook Time 20 minutes
Course Dessert
Servings 20 bars

Ingredients
  

  • 6 ounces butter
  • 16 ounces mini marshmallows, divided
  • 1/3 cup cocoa powder
  • 1 cup chocolate chips
  • 13 ounces chocolate krispy cereal (see note)

Instructions
 

  • Divide marshmallows. Place 10 ounces in a large bowl–reserve the rest. Butter a 9" x13" pan and set aside.
  • In a large saucepan over medium heat, melt the butter. Add 10 oz of marshmallows and stir until melted.
  • Add chocolate chips and cocoa powder. Mix until fully melted. Add rice and reserved marshmallows. Mix until cereal is well coated.
  • Press into prepared pan and spread evenly with hand or spatula. Cover and let cool for one hour before cutting into bars.

  • You can use any chocolate rice cereal, but I prefer Mom’s Best Crispy Cocoa Rice made with no artificial flavors.
  • Surprisingly these freeze well.  Cut into individual bars and wrap in foil. Place foil wrapped treats in a plastic freezer bag and freeze for up to one month.  Thaw at room temperature for 30 minutes.
